    We have a boolean argument in ReindexStmt to control a concurrent
    run, and we also have in parallel of that a bitmask to control the
    options of the statement, which feels like a duplicate.  Attached is a
    patch to refactor the whole, adding CONCURRENTLY as a member of the
    available options.  This simplifies a bit the code.

    +1
    
     struct ReindexIndexCallbackState
     {
    - bool concurrent; /* flag from statement */
    + bool options; /* flag from statement */
      Oid locked_table_oid; /* tracks previously locked table */
     };
    
    Shouldn't options be an int?  The rest of the patch looks good to me.
